The New EU Rules On Vertical Restraints

Law360 (May 7, 2010, 12:55 PM EDT) -- On April 20, 2010, the European Commission adopted a new Regulation (No 330/2010) listing the conditions under which vertical restraints are exempt from the prohibition on anti-competitive agreements (defined by Article 101(1) of the Treaty on the Functioning of the European Union, "TFEU", formerly known as Article 81(1) of the EC Treaty), as well as new Guidelines providing guidance to firms on how to self-assess the compatibility with Article 101 of vertical agreements falling outside the scope of the Regulation's safe harbor. The new rules will replace Regulation No 2790/1999 and the previous guidelines as of June 2010 and will remain in force until May 2022....
